Hi Robb. I’ve had no experience with an inverted stoma but read stuff from others who did. I’m surprised you didn’t get replies but let me suggest a couple things. It might help if you identify the problem(s) caused by the stoma. Does your appliance leak? Does your skin get irritated? Do you need to change very often? You might also get some good advice from your supplier or the manufacturer. Convatec and Hollister have skilled people who listen and offer lots of help. How about an Ostomy Nurse?

I have an ileostomy and an irregular stoma. I use convex products by Hollister. They really help. At the first sign of itching or irritation I change my appliance. In the year and 3 months I’ve had this I’ve only had one really bad skin erosion. I never want that to happen again.
